👀 SPOILER-FREE SUMMARY

This is the episode. If My Hero Academia Season 2 has a crown jewel, this is a strong contender. Episode 10 delivers one of the most emotionally devastating fights in the entire series, centering on Todoroki's internal war as much as the physical one happening in the arena. Expect Bones at peak animation quality—fluid, explosive combat sequences interwoven with gut-punch character backstory that recontextualizes everything about Todoroki's refusal to use his full power. Midoriya isn't just fighting to win; he's fighting to reach someone. The themes of inherited burden, identity, and what it truly means to be a hero hit harder here than anywhere else in the season. Pacing is masterful, shifting between blistering action and quiet, heavy emotional beats without losing momentum. A landmark episode for the franchise.

📍 ARC CONTEXT

Sitting at the climax of the U.A. Sports Festival tournament bracket, this episode follows the emotionally grueling Bakugo vs. Uraraka match and escalates the stakes even further by turning the spotlight onto Todoroki's deeply personal conflict. It serves as the emotional apex of the tournament arc, with every preceding episode building toward this confrontation between Midoriya and Todoroki. The fallout from this fight shapes character dynamics and rivalries for the remainder of Season 2 and well beyond.
